Syracuse Considers Beloved Alum Gerry McNamara as Next Basketball Coach
The former Orange star's success at Siena has sparked calls for him to return and lead his alma mater's program.

The potential hiring of a beloved former player like Gerry McNamara could reshape the future of Syracuse basketball in a bold, new direction.Syracuse TodaySyracuse University is weighing whether to hire former player Gerry McNamara as the next head coach of its men's basketball team. McNamara, who led the Orange to a national championship as a player in 2003, has gained attention for his work turning around the Siena Saints program, nearly upsetting Duke in the NCAA Tournament. While McNamara's local ties and ability to inspire players have endeared him to the Syracuse fanbase, the decision by new athletic director Bryan Blair will have significant implications for the program's future competitiveness in the ACC.
Why it matters
The choice of Syracuse's next head coach is a pivotal moment that could define the program's identity and success for years to come. McNamara's potential hiring would tap into the passion of the Orange fanbase, but Blair must also weigh the long-term resources and strategy needed to make Syracuse nationally competitive again in the ACC.
The details
After leading Siena to a surprise NCAA Tournament appearance and nearly upsetting Duke, Gerry McNamara has emerged as a leading candidate to become the next head coach of the Syracuse Orange men's basketball team. McNamara, a beloved figure in Syracuse history as the starting point guard on the 2003 national championship team, has proven his coaching chops by transforming Siena from a four-win team to a tournament contender in just a few seasons.
- McNamara's Siena Saints nearly upset Duke in the 2026 NCAA Tournament.
- Syracuse fired longtime head coach Jim Boeheim in March 2026 after 45 seasons.
- Bryan Blair was named the new Syracuse athletic director in April 2026.
The players
Gerry McNamara
A former Syracuse basketball star who is now the head coach of the Siena Saints, McNamara is considered a leading candidate to become the next head coach of the Orange.
Bryan Blair
The newly appointed athletic director at Syracuse University, Blair will be responsible for making the decision on the program's next head coach.
Gavin Doty
A highly touted high school basketball recruit from the Syracuse area, Doty's potential return to play for the Orange is seen as an added incentive for hiring McNamara.
